Objectives and competences
• Enable the students to use appropriate scientific sources,
• enable the students to use empirical pedagogical research methods in sport,
• enable student to use classic or web based ways of data collection,
• train students to carry out, in a team or individually, simple non-experimental empirical research in sport,
• to prepare the students for writing research reports, empirical seminar and diploma work,
• training students to use modern and open-source statistics programs,
• train students to retrieve data and information from digital databases,
• introduction of students to artificial intelligence tools in the field of research,
• training students to critically evaluate information obtained from the internet.
Content (Syllabus outline)
• The role of the coach in the research (as mediator and validator of data, colleague, reseacher, mentor).
• Citations – APA standard
• Quantitative research method in sports
• Basic statistical terms (statistical population, sample, variable, parameter, parameter estimation).
• Basic methods of descriptive statistics and inferential statistics.
• Statistical parameters – meaning of values
• Statistical analysis of the data by using of SPSS
• Case study in analysis of the data of the selected sports discipline by using of SPSS.

Intended learning outcomes - knowledge and understanding
Knowledge and understanding:
• know and understand basic methodological and statistical terms,
• ability to use scientific sources,
• abilty tu use research techniques, ways of statistical analysing of the data on the level of descriptive and inferential statistics,
• able to use modern open source statistical programs,
• evaluate the results of the analysis and relate them to phenomena from the practice of sports training,
• critically evaluate the information obtained.

Additional information on implementation and assessment Methods:
• written exam (75%)
• computer skills (5%)
• practical assignment (20%)
Note: In order to fulfill the study obligations, 100% attendance in the tutorials is required.
Completed practical assignment is a condition for taking the written exam.
